Event Summary
A 2.6 magnitude earthquake struck on WESTERN TEXAS, at Sun, 10 May 2026 20:38:14 GMT. Depth: 3.8km. Reviewed by TX seismologists, this minor quake occurred at a magnitude type of ml.
